Trend Micro Antivirus plus Antispyware 2007
Reviewed on March 1, 2007
Trend Micro Antivirus plus Antispyware 2007 is a modest product, with its weak antivirus protection balanced by its superior antispyware protection, but it offers nowhere near the overall protection and value of other antivirus products we've seen.

Haute Secure 2.0
Reviewed on March 10, 2008
Haute Secure 2.0 blocks malicious content on the Web and is a worthy alternative to Linkscanner and Finjan SecureBrowsing.

Linkscanner Pro
Reviewed on February 16, 2007
Linkscanner Pro does a superb job of ferreting out sites defaced with dangerous hacker code, but for complete antiphishing protection, you'll still need a second program, such as the free Netcraft toolbar.
